Modern online shopping no longer happens only on desktop computers. Many customers now discover products, compare brands, and complete purchases directly from their phones. This is why mobile-friendly ecommerce design has become essential for online stores. A website that works well on mobile does more than look good on a smaller screen. It helps create a smoother experience that supports trust, usability, and sales.

One of the biggest reasons mobile design matters is customer behavior. People browse while commuting, waiting in line, relaxing at home, or scrolling through social media. If a store is hard to use on a phone, many potential buyers will leave before they explore the products. A mobile-friendly design helps make sure those visitors can move through the site without frustration.

Another important benefit is usability. On mobile, space is limited and attention is short. Buttons need to be easy to tap, menus need to be simple, and product pages need to remain clear without feeling crowded. If users need to zoom in, struggle with forms, or wait for awkward layouts to load, the shopping experience becomes harder than it should be. A well-designed mobile ecommerce site removes those barriers.

Mobile-friendly design also supports trust. Customers notice when a website feels polished and well built on their phone. If the experience feels broken, outdated, or difficult to navigate, they may question the reliability of the business itself. A smooth mobile layout helps reassure shoppers that the brand is professional and ready to serve them properly.

Another reason mobile design matters is product exploration. Shoppers need to be able to browse categories, read descriptions, view images, and compare options easily on smaller screens. A mobile-friendly site makes this process feel natural rather than cramped or frustrating. That can help keep visitors engaged longer and improve the chances of a purchase.

Checkout is another major factor. Many ecommerce sales are lost because the checkout process becomes too difficult on mobile. Long forms, confusing payment steps, and hard-to-tap buttons can cause people to abandon the purchase even after they decide to buy. A stronger mobile design helps simplify checkout and reduce that kind of unnecessary friction.

Mobile-friendly ecommerce design can also improve marketing performance. Social media, email campaigns, and paid ads often drive mobile traffic first. If people click through from Instagram, Facebook, or Google Ads and land on a poor mobile experience, the marketing effort may be wasted. A strong mobile store helps make better use of that traffic by supporting action after the click.

Another important advantage is search visibility. While mobile design alone is not the same as SEO, search engines and users both favor websites that perform well across devices. A site that is easier to use on mobile often creates stronger engagement signals and a better overall user experience, which supports a healthier digital presence.

Mobile design also matters because customer expectations have changed. Shoppers no longer see mobile access as a bonus. They expect it. If a store feels difficult to use on a phone, that experience may feel like a sign that the business is behind. On the other hand, a site that feels smooth and responsive can help the brand appear more modern and more aligned with how people actually shop today.

Another reason this matters is competitive advantage. In crowded ecommerce spaces, small usability differences can influence where a customer chooses to buy. If one store feels easier to browse and checkout on mobile than another, that convenience may become the deciding factor. A better mobile experience can help a store compete more effectively without changing its products or prices.

At its core, mobile-friendly ecommerce design is about meeting customers where they already are. It helps modern online stores create a better browsing and buying experience for the devices people use every day. For businesses that want to improve trust, usability, and conversion potential, mobile design is no longer optional. It is essential.
